  1. Guess I've been out of the loop for a while. Been pretty
    busy for quit some time and found out my project is
    killed, I think.

    I finally got some extra cash and was going to try and put
    Vision's IPS on my Ryan Duplex. I headed off to my LBS to
    order up the IPS and he tells me that everything was sold
    off about 6 to 8 weeks ago. What happened? I thought they
    were one of the bigger companies that would prevail.

    Does anyone know if someone else bought the patient for
    the IPS and is going to make it available again? Or.....
    does somebody have one setting on the shelf that I could
    get my hands on?

    Any help or info on what's going on would be nice.

    Thanks, Bill 96 Vanguard, 99 Duplex

    Size is no asset- look at BikeE.

    Vision went belly-up at the beginning of the year after
    money woes overwhelmed them. 2003 was not good- they laid
    off most of their people and didn't appear at Interbike.
    Their assets were auctioned off in March.

  3. The IPS was licenced to J&B Importers, and according to
    Hostel Shoppe it will be available any month now...
